LANA is a French artist, she lives and works in Colmar.


Graduated with a double master's degree in criminal and social law, she began a career in the legal profession in Rennes. Diagnosed with Ruiter-Pompen-Wyers syndrome, also called Fabry's disease, prohibiting her from pleadings, she then devoted herself fully to painting, a discipline she had practiced since childhood. In 2020, she begins a new professional career as an independent artist.


Lana chooses art as an outlet. It allows him to ignore his ills by expressing them on the canvas support. Guided by her emotions, her pain and her nocturnal visions, her painting allows her to construct the most accurate representation possible, giving voice to the undeciphered, the unexpressed.


The unconscious plays a major role in his artistic practice. True correspondence between the dreamlike process and the work of the canvas, it acts as a factor of self-discovery, revealed by the aesthetic relationship and which she uses to apprehend life and her career as an artist.

Cerebral and tortured, his sometimes violent works are imbued with complexity and also evoke a representation of force, manifested by a furious urge to paint. Her gestures, nervous and jerky, assert themselves through different techniques on strong colored contrasts, which she outlines in black like a signature. Not primarily equated with suffering, her illness also pushes her to explore her psyche in depth to develop her own philosophy. It is from this new pictorial register that she finds the strength to reclaim her body and her freedom.

WORDS FROM THE ARTIST

"I have always seen painting as a necessity, a need for expression. It imposed itself before words to help me represent what I was going through through the physical and mental trials of the disease, my medical journey, in this real metamorphosis of my being and my body.

I visualize all these transformations, and various inspirations help me to metaphorize them. The literary and aesthetic universes of the steampunk and cyberpunk genre are the most recent to represent my present. The machinery of these universes refers to my body connected to medical devices for infusion treatments or to permanent subcutaneous implantations. On the other hand, the “titans” are a representation of my mind and its inner struggles. These series tell a story that is mine. "
